Jalgarh Population - Mahasamund, Chhattisgarh

Jalgarh is a medium size village located in Saraipali Tehsil of Mahasamund district, Chhattisgarh with total 260 families residing. The Jalgarh village has population of 950 of which 468 are males while 482 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jalgarh village population of children with age 0-6 is 122 which makes up 12.84 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jalgarh village is 1030 which is higher than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Jalgarh as per census is 848, lower than Chhattisgarh average of 969.

Jalgarh village has higher liter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Jalgarh village was 74.03 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Jalgarh Male literacy stands at 83.83 % while female literacy rate was 64.79 %.

Caste Factor

Jalgarh village of Mahasamund has substantial population of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 26.00 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 12.11 % of total population in Jalgarh village.

Work Profile

In Jalgarh village out of total population, 315 were engaged in work activities. 83.49 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 16.51 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 315 workers engaged in Main Work, 30 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 207 were Agricultural labourer.
